Přejít k navigační liště

Zdroják » Zprávičky » Android Query – šikovné jQuery pro Javu a Android

Android Query – šikovné jQuery pro Javu a Android

Připadá vám programování pro Android nepohodlné? Ale co s tím? Co zkusit nějaký framework? Projekt AQuery (Android Query) využívá podobnosti s frameworkem jQuery, který se ve světě webu stal téměř standardem. A podobnost není jen v názvu, ale i ve způsobu používání, s Android Query můžete zkrátit následující kód:

TextView descView = (TextView) view.findViewById(R.id.desc);   

if(descView != null){
      descView.setText(content.getDesc());
      descView.setVisibility(View.VISIBLE);
}

na tenhle zápis:

aq.id(R.id.desc).text(content.getDesc()).visible();

Líbí? Víc se dozvíte na stránkách projektu Android Query. Demo aplikaci postavenou na AQuery najdete na Google Play. Projekt můžete sledovat i na Twitteru.

Komentáře

Odebírat
Upozornit na
guest
3 Komentářů
Nejstarší
Nejnovější Most Voted
Inline Feedbacks
Zobrazit všechny komentáře
ic

Zajímavé… myslel jsem si, že přesně o tohle se snaží jQuery Mobile, budu se s tím muset více seznámit, jaký je v tom vlastně rozdíl.

MP

jQuery Mobile je Javascriptový FW, který se používá ve webových stránkách (aplikacích) a funguje tedy jenom v browseru

AQuery je FW, který se používá při programování nativních aplikací pro Android a nemá s webem vůbec nic společného

Tomas

Zacal jsem to taky pouzivat pri psani nativnich aplikaci na android, a je to skvela vec.

Clovek usetri spousta psani a kod je potom znacne prehlednejsi.

Navic je tak knihovna malinka a snadno rozsiritelna, pokud clovek zjisti, ze mu tam neco chybi.

Baro vs. Claude Code: Když paralelní agenti prohrají s jedním sezením (a co s tím udělat)

AI
Komentáře: 0
Více agentů musí být rychlejší než jeden, ne? Miodrag Todorović z JigJoy postavil baro - CLI, které paralelně spouští pět Claude sezení místo jednoho - a postavil ho proti novému příkazu /goal v Claude Code. Čekal jasnou výhru paralelismu. Místo toho prohrál v čase, v tokenech i v kvalitě výsledného kódu. Z analýzy tří konkrétních selhání ale vyšel jeden nečekaný závěr: problém nebyl v koordinaci mezi agenty, ale v rozhodnutích, která padla ještě před tím, než se kdokoli z nich probudil. Oprava trvala 200 řádků kódu - a v odvetě baro porazilo /goal o 4 minuty.

WebGPU už mají všechny hlavní enginy. Hotový standard z něj W3C dělat nechce

Na jaře 2026 už WebGPU není jen záležitost Chromia nebo preview buildů. Chrome, Edge, Safari i Firefox ho dodávají v produkčních verzích, ale ne na stejných platfórmach a ne se stejnými limity. WebGPU navíc podle aktuální charty pracovní skupiny nemíří z Candidate Recommendation do W3C Recommendation. Pro vývojáře je proto důležitější konkrétní podpora, fallbacky a limity paměti než formální status standardu.